License plate recognition technology in many areas of modern society in an increasingly wide range of applications, to facilitate the development of social life and bring huge economic benefits. License plate recognition system, license plate tilt correction is an important step link plate positioning and license plate character segmentation, can make the impact of this step of the entire system is particularly large, fast, accurate calibration work to do tilt plate image, able to subsequent license plate character segmentation to provide effective protection, to enhance the accuracy of the license plate recognition has a significance.This paper studies the tilt correction wavelet transform and improve the structure of DSP-based hardware algorithms to tilt correction Fourier transform algorithm as a transition, were studied hough improved algorithm based on wavelet transform and wavelet transform algorithm based on improved radon. Approach of the algorithm is:first the collected license plate tilt wavelet transform image; then transformed image in its tilt correction. In order to verify the feasibility of the algorithm, the paper has done a lot of simulation and experiments, including the effects of different wavelet decomposition level of correction effect of research to improve the algorithm for different pictures of universality, and the effect of different wavelets on the correction effect;Experimental results show that the improved algorithm based on wavelet transform this relatively new algorithm to remove the license plate tilt, has certain advantages compared to the traditional method:First, make full use of the advantages of DSP image processing in real time, so that the algorithm used in the actual case has the speed, large capacity, small size, light weight; secondly, the algorithm of this paper can overcome the traditional method of the plate over the border in accordance with patience, overcome by noise pollution is difficult to tilt the plate image correction features. Finally, because of the change in the wavelet algorithm performed under the sampling process allows to significantly reduce the computation time, real-time stronger.
